Part of the reason you may be struggling is because of too few calories, but you may also be so low on energy because of too few carbs.  Your body uses carbs for energy, and 15 net carbs is awfully low.  HEALTHY carbs (whole grains, beans, veggies, dairy) are NOT the enemy... It is the white carbs you need to avoid.

As far as calories, there are some very simple ways to get in more calories without necessarily eating a greater volume of food.  (I confess that I am very surprised that it took you so long to eat the egg and banana bread.  Why so long?!?)  Eat the whole egg not just the egg whites; add some fat back into your diet (full fat cheese, 2% or whole milk, butter instead of margarine, full fat mayo); use nuts as a protein snack; add aome fruit to your diet; f you eat poultry, replace some of it with red meat; regular yogurt or cottage cheese instead of reduced or no fat versions.

Increasing the amount of fat in your diet will also help combat constipation.  I'm not saying go crazy with fats, of course, just a little bit here and there.
